Description

NICU Registered Nurse Travel/Contract Position

Location: Camden, New Jersey
Contract Length: 13 weeks


Job Summary

  • Floating assignment across 5 hospitals within skillset.
  • Work primarily in Special Care Nursery Level II and NICU as needed.
  • Shift: Day shift, 3 shifts per week, 12 hours each (7:00 AM – 7:00 PM).
  • Patient ratio: 1 nurse to 2 patients.
  • Block scheduling is NOT allowed.
  • Return to Office (RTO) documentation required at time of submission; late submissions not accepted.

Required Qualifications

  • Valid RN license in New Jersey.
  • Minimum 2 years of Neonatal Intensive Care Unit (NICU) experience, with NICU experience within the last year.
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ification issued by American Heart Association or American Red Cross.
  • Neonatal Resuscitation Program (NRP) certification.
  • Associate of Science in Nursing (ASN) or Associate Degree in Nursing (ADN).

Certifications & Compliance Requirements

  •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) required if assigned to applicable units.
  •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) required for applicable pediatric units.
  • Orientation Safety Manual Acknowledgement required.
  • Competency exams including medication/pharmacology tests as applicable.
  • Dysrhythmia competency testing required for certain specialties (not specifically for NICU).
  • NURSYS verification required for RN license.

Health & Background Requirements

  • Physical exam within the last 12 months.
  • Fit mask test completed onsite during orientation (must be done before first shift).
  • Negative TB test (2-step PPD, QGold, or TSpot) within 1 year; chest X-ray if positive history.
  • Annual TB questionnaire.
  • Required immunizations or positive titers: Measles (Rubeola), Mumps, Rubella, Hepatitis B, Varicella.
  • Seasonal flu vaccination or approved exemption required by October 31 (flu season ends March 31).
  • 10-panel drug screen (without THC panel) within 6 months of start; updated annually.
  • Visual acuity exam (20/40 or better).
  • Latex questionnaire.
  • Background check covering 7 years of residence/employment, updated annually.
  • EPLS/GSA/SAM and HHS/OIG checks required.

Documentation & Administrative Requirements

  • Proof of I9 or attestation.
  • Government-issued photo ID (Driver’s License or State ID).
  • E-Verify proof or attestation.
  • Employment application and skills checklist (updated annually).
  • Work history verification for at least 1 year prior to start date (NJ state requirement).
  • Two professional references within the last 2 years.
  • Facility-specific documents including badge photo (time sensitive).
  • Personal or auto insurance if assigned to home health locations.

Additional Notes

  • Floating assignments require flexibility to work across multiple hospital locations.
  • Candidates must pass all required certifications and background checks before starting.
  • Candidates cannot start if any required certification expires within 30 days of contract start.
  • Dysrhythmia testing and pass/fail exams must be completed within specified timeframes to avoid contract cancellation.
